# **Job Description:** ### **Tool Room Machinist 1st Shift - Chardon, OH** At Pentair, you will work alongside passionate problem-solvers who are committed to the future of our planet. We put our mission into practice, helping the world sustainably move, improve, and enjoy water, life's most essential resource. From our residential water filtration to industrial water management to pool products and more, our 9,000 global employees serve customers in more than 150 countries, working to help create a better world for people and the planet through smart, sustainable water solutions. Join us as a **Tool Room Machinist** in our **Chardon facility**. You will utilize a wide variety of machines to create prototypes, parts for the production lines, maintenance and engineering departments; based on prints, sketches, and verbal instructions. **You will** : * Sets up and operates grinders (outside diameter, inside diameter, and surfaces) * Create, edit and optimize CNC lathe programs (G-code and/or conversational) * Sets up and operates manual and CNC mills * Sets up and operates band saw and cut saw * Sets up and operates CNC lathes (tooling, work holding, offsets) * Sets up and operates manual lathes * Performs miscellaneous lay-out and handwork * Works quickly and accurately under time constraints * Verifies conformance of finished work piece(s) to specifications using various measuring tools such as calipers and micrometers **Key Qualifications** : * Ability to work independently with minimal supervision * Detail-oriented to check work for accuracy and safety * Experience with Mig & Tig welding a plus * Experience with Gibbs Cam, AutoCAD, SolidWorks a plus * 5 years’ experience in tool room machine shop environment is required * Must be skilled in operating a variety of tooling machines **Position hours/shifts (Overtime Available!)** : 1st shift: 5:45am to 4:15pm, Monday to Thursday **Compensation** : The hourly pay for this role is: **$25 to $33 /hr. How to Apply on Workday

  • Workday has a multi-step form — save your progress after every section.
  • "Apply With LinkedIn" can fail or lose data; manual entry is more reliable.
  • Watch for the "Submit for Review" final step — hitting "Save" alone does not submit.
  • Job requisition numbers are useful when following up with HR by email.
